
The California Prison Industry Board has appointed William “Bill” Davidson to serve as General Manager of the California Prison Industry Authority (CALPIA) and Executive Officer of the Board.
Davidson has been the Acting General Manager for CALPIA for one year while also serving as the Chief Financial Officer of the organization. He has 23 years of fiscal and administrative experience in state government.
Much of his career has been spent at the Department of Motor Vehicles. While there he served as the department’s Chief Budget Officer, Deputy Director of Field Operations and Chief Deputy Director.
Davidson also served as the Deputy Secretary for Administration and Finance at the California State Transportation Agency. Prior to his current appointment, Davidson spent eight years as a member of the California Prison Industry Board. He is a graduate of California State University, Sacramento, with a Bachelor of Science degree in Business Administration (Accounting).
As CALPIA’s acting general manager, Davidson has been instrumental for overseeing CALPIA’s 100-plus manufacturing, service and consumable enterprises. Those programs provide job skills and training opportunities to more than 7,000 incarcerated individuals at all 34 CDCR prisons.
